Buses and Timings
<p>Let the time taken for Bus A to complete a round trip be \( t_A \) and for Bus B be \( t_B \).</p>
<p>Assuming Bus A takes 6 minutes for a trip, we have \( t_A = 6 \) minutes.</p>
<p>Assuming Bus B takes double the time of Bus A, \( t_B = 2 \times t_A = 2 \times 6 = 12 \) minutes.</p>
<p>To find the least common multiple (LCM) of 6 and 12:</p>
<p>LCM(6, 12) = 12 minutes.</p>
<p>Therefore, both buses will be back at the station together after 12 minutes.</p>
